Output 75ea89126690bc87a187892ec889b2ee5d9ce2738ddf8d9aeec1f0757a32fe15:1

value
2877680
script pubkey
OP_0 OP_PUSHBYTES_20 60858f504a046166ce11a8b61c502255da00268f
address
ltc1qvzzc75z2q3skdns34zmpc5pz2hdqqf50c2v2a7
transaction
75ea89126690bc87a187892ec889b2ee5d9ce2738ddf8d9aeec1f0757a32fe15
spent
true